Miss South
Carolina's Outstanding Teen, Taylor Hanna Fitch
Wins Miss America's Outstanding Teen Competition
Orlando,
FL - August 16, 2008 - Miss South Carolina's Outstanding
Teen, Taylor Fitch walked the runway as the fourth Miss
America's Outstanding Teen on Saturday night in the Linda
Chapin Theater at the Orange County Convention Center in
Orlando, FL. This historic crowning moment marked her first
steps on a journey that will take her across the country
promoting scholastic achievement, creative accomplishment,
community involvement and healthy living for our nation's
youth.
She will support the National Platform of the Miss America
Organization, the Children's Miracle Network. In addition, she
will also continue to work on her own personal platform
"Overcoming Challenges: Heart, Mind and Hands."

A sister company to the Miss America Organization, Miss
America's Outstanding Teen promotes scholastic achievement,
creative accomplishment, healthy living and community
involvement for America's teens. The competition was held at
the Linda Chapin Theater, Orange County Convention Center. For
